Comparative Result on Bangla, Arabic and Gurumukhi Numerals Recognition
Gita Sinha [3] | Ashif Habibi [2] | Dr. Pankaj Kumar Chaudhary
Abstract: In this paper we present the recognition accuracy of Bangla, Arabic and Gurumukhi numerals and compare their result using different parameters like gamma and alpha. We describe two feature extraction techniques and two classifier for recognition of offline numerals. We have got more accurate result on these experiments using SVM classifier. Images are divided in 8*8, 16*16, 32*32 according image size feature vector is calculated. Highest recognition on Bangla numerals produces 98.45 %, Arabic 97.21 % and 99.73 % on Gurumukhi numerals.
